'huge Glass Comic Book' To Debut At Wizard World Mid-ohio Comic Con, Oct. 22-23 By: Jerry Milani, Wizard World | - Attendees at next weekend's Wizard World Mid-Ohio Comic Con will have the unique opportunity to check out the "Huge Glass Comic Book," the world's first glass comic book, blown up and lit up on glass. Each of its twelve pages is four feet high and three feet wide, all laser etched on quarter inch glass. The Huge Glass Comic Book is registered for three world record claims with Guinness World Records, including first glass comic book, largest glass comic book and largest comic book. At over 50 ... Maori People, Traditions And Art By: Helena | - The first people to reach New Zealand were the Moa hunters, who arrived about 1000 years ago. They were East Polynesians, mainly hunter, fishers and gardeners.
In 950 A.D. the Polynesian explorer Kupe discovered New Zealand and named it Aotearoa - the Land of the Long White Cloud. Today most travelers to New Zealand notice this long white cloud too. Paris Syndrome : What Factors Induce Paris Syndrome By: Deborah Swallow | - Paris syndrome is a transient psychological disorder encountered by some people visiting or vacationing in Paris. It is characterized by acute delusional states, hallucinations, feelings of persecution (delusions of being a victim of prejudice, aggression, or hostility from others), derealization, depersonalization, anxiety, and also psychosomatic manifestations such as dizziness, tachycardia, sweating, etc. Japanese visitors are observed to be especially susceptible, and twelve to twenty ... Inter Culture Conflict "€" From Pain To Progress "€" Part Three By: Deborah Swallow | - So is it all about communication and style?
At the centre of conflict lie peoples individual conflict styles. They may compete to win and make the other party lose. This is valid in some cultures where it can be quick and effective, especially if the party think they are right. The cost can be in creating damaged, humiliated people who do not join the consensus and may become bitter and choose to take revenge.
